///|
/// Converts a `RetryPolicy` to a `Json` value.
pub fn retry_policy_to_json(policy : RetryPolicy) -> Json {
  match policy {
    None => Json::object({ "kind": Json::string("none") })
    Fixed(delay_ms) =>
      Json::object({
        "kind": Json::string("fixed"),
        "delay_ms": Json::number(delay_ms.to_double()),
      })
    Exponential(initial_ms, multiplier, max_ms) =>
      Json::object({
        "kind": Json::string("exponential"),
        "initial_ms": Json::number(initial_ms.to_double()),
        "multiplier": Json::number(multiplier),
        "max_ms": Json::number(max_ms.to_double()),
      })
  }
}

///|
pub fn retry_policy_from_json(json : Json) -> Result[RetryPolicy, String] {
  match json {
    Object(map) =>
      match json_string_field(map, "kind") {
        Some("none") => Ok(None)
        Some("fixed") =>
          match json_int_field(map, "delay_ms") {
            Some(delay_ms) => Ok(Fixed(delay_ms))
            None => Err("invalid retry policy json")
          }
        Some("exponential") =>
          match
            (
              json_int_field(map, "initial_ms"),
              json_double_field(map, "multiplier"),
              json_int_field(map, "max_ms"),
            ) {
            (Some(initial_ms), Some(multiplier), Some(max_ms)) =>
              Ok(Exponential(initial_ms, multiplier, max_ms))
            _ => Err("invalid retry policy json")
          }
        _ => Err("invalid retry policy json")
      }
    _ => Err("invalid retry policy json")
  }
}
